Zindagi Gulzar hai rules the airwaves in Europe

September 30, 2014



Or rather beat the Indian TV shows this Sunday.

We love to beat our neighbor don't we just to show how cool we are (especially if we have very few things to be coy about). Pakistan recently beat India 2-1 in a hockey Match at the Asian Games and Zindagi Gulzar Hai beat all the Indian Shows in prime time in Europe this Sunday, according to BizAsia. And we are over the moon.

Zindagi Gulzar Hai garnered around 88,900 viewers on Hum TV Europe between 9pm to 10pm and the second show that gathered most viewers that day was again Hum TV's Ahista Ahista with 74,200 viewers. The closest Indian contender was Airlines from Star Plus with 48,000 viewers.

Earlier, we saw Pakistani shows, especially Sultana Siddiqui's ZGH, do well in the Indian market. The Indian audience started comparing Pakistani shows with Indian counterparts and found the former lacking in content and realistic appeal.

Fawad Khan and Sanam Saeed's Zindagi Gulzar Hai is certainly quite popular in the Asian community; be it the expats or the residents. The Tumblr is flooded with Fawad and Sanam's Gifs as the Indian viewers (judging from the names) have made it a point to make a GIF out of every single shot of the duo. As a Pakistani viewer that's pretty heartening and we hope that Pakistani dramas continue to do well on Zee Zindagi - an Indian channel dedicated to Pakistani content - and the rivalry continues happily.
